Output 8abebf9a118fbd5aa335f245d7f84afa3043bbcf4eec41e9420418f947ee3fd4:9

value
61526
script pubkey
OP_0 OP_PUSHBYTES_20 35b23a91e03611a442d955c34c66be9f95ff4fa6
address
bc1qxker4y0qxcg6gske2hp5ce47n72l7naxuljtts
transaction
8abebf9a118fbd5aa335f245d7f84afa3043bbcf4eec41e9420418f947ee3fd4
confirmations
170381
spent
true